A very rare concert poster from the spring 1976 leg of Bob Dylan’s legendary Rolling Thunder Review tour. Two nearly identical versions of this poster were produced; this is identified as coming from the second leg as it adds Roger McGuinn and Kinky Friedman to the lineup, deleting Ramblin’ Jack Eliott. Both posters were’tour blanks’, with an area at the bottom for specific venue information to be written in. As shows were often scheduled’on the fly’, no posters had printed venue information–it was handwritten in as shows were scheduled. At the bottom is a credit for Dylan’s Zebra Concerts, Inc. The 57-date tour was composed of two legs-the first, in fall 1975, focused on the Northeastern United States and Canada, and the second, in spring 1976, covered the South and Southwestern states. In contrast to Dylan’s massive 1974 tour with The Band, the first Rolling Thunder leg was mostly smaller, more intimate venues, most of which were promoted primarily via word of mouth and last-minute announcements. The tour generated tremendous interest, as Dylan was premiering new material and appearing on the same bill with Joan Baez for the first time in 10 years. On the Road with Bob Dylan. After intermission, the curtain rose to an incredible sight, Bob and Joan, together again after all these years. Dylan and Baez usually began the second segment in the dark, duetting on’Blowin’ in the Wind. Guest artists would perform at various points, with Baez usually performing six or so songs solo, followed by Dylan, first acoustic, then joined by the band. The all-hands-on-deck finale was usually Woody Guthrie’s’This Land is Your Land. The 30-show first leg, began November 30, 1975 at the War Memorial Auditorium in Plymouth, Mass, and ended December 30 at Madison Square Garden. The 22-show second leg started April 18, 1976 at the Lakeland, Florida Civic Center. The March on Washington for Jobs and Freedom , the March on Washington , or The Great March on Washington , was one of the largest political rallies for human rights in United States history and demanded civil and economic rights for African Americans. It took place in Washington, D. Thousands of Americans headed to Washington on Tuesday August 27, 1963. On Wednesday, August 28, 1963, Martin Luther King, Jr. Standing in front of the Lincoln Memorial, delivered his historic “I Have a Dream” speech in which he called for an end to racism. The march was organized by A. Philip Randolph and Bayard Rustin, who built an alliance of civil rights, labor, and religious organizations that came together under the banner of “jobs and freedom”. Estimates of the number of participants varied from 200,000 to 300,000; the most widely cited estimate is 250,000 people. Observers estimated that 75-80% of the marchers were black. The march is credited with helping to pass the Civil Rights Act of 1964 and preceded the Selma Voting Rights Movement which led to the passage of the Voting Rights Act of 1965. Gospel legend MAHALIA JACKSON sang “How I Got Over”, and MARIAN ANDERSON sang “He’s Got the Whole World in His Hands”. JOAN BAEZ led the crowds in several verses of “We Shall Overcome” and “Oh Freedom”. Dylan also performed “Only a Pawn in Their Game” and joined Joan Baez, Len Chandler and others to perform “Keep Your Eyes On The Prize”. PETER, PAUL AND MARY sang “If I Had a Hammer” and Dylan’s “Blowin’ in the Wind”. ODETTA sang “I’m On My Way”. This concert took place on November 3, 1963 at the University Regent Theatre in Syracuse, New York. On October 24, 1963 Bob Dylan had just written “Times They Are A-Changin’ ” so it is quite possible that Dylan may have sung it for the first time at this concert. The show was produced by the Congress of Racial Equality (CORE) and it is one of only a few pieces that tie Dylan with the Civil Rights movement.
